What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R  1910.147(d)(4)(i): Lockout or tagout devices were not affixed to each energy isolating device by authorized employees:  a.)  Georgeko Industries, Inc. - On or about 1/13/25, and at times prior thereto, employees were performing cleaning work while standing on top of presses.  The robot over the press was not locked out prior to the employees standing on the presses. 29 CFR  1910.157(c)(1):Portable fire extinguishers were not mounted, located and identified so that they were readily accessible without subjecting the employees to injuries:  a.)  Georgeko Industries, Inc. - On or about 1/13/25, and at times prior thereto, a portable fire extinguishers by the southeast exit door was blocked by storage.  The items blocking the fire extinguishers included, but was not limited to, a box of pipes and hoses and a small shop vac.
